Attendees: Mira, Josten, Calla, and the usual finance crowd. We walked through the proposed franchise agreement with Pellfort Hospitality for the Brightquay café format. Royalty rate settled at the mid-range option; Josten flagged the training-cost clause as too generous and it's going back to legal. Calla confirmed the fit-out fund can cover three pilot sites in the Norwick region. Next steps: redlines by Friday, finance model refresh by month-end. For context, the confidential planning line is below.

confidential, fadup-kahog: Only 9 of the 80 pilot accounts renewed Oliael, so a churn review is set for July 1.

Night-shift staff: Floor 4 of the Tellhaven Building opens this week. After 21:00, access is via the rear stairwell only; the lifts are locked out overnight during the settling period. Complete a walk-through of the new floor once per shift and log it. The stairwell keypad accepts the code below.

badge for yahop-fawep: bdg-XBKXI-68071

Ticket: Vault sealed on the Furrowline telemetry gateway staging node. For new team members: this vault holds the device-enrollment keys for farm-equipment gateways, and it auto-seals after any unplanned restart. Last night's power blip at the Ostermoor site triggered exactly that. Unsealing is routine — run the unseal command on the node and supply the team recovery passphrase, which is recorded on the line below.

vault phrase of taweg-haduf = druax-oliok-druvan-soreth-gormir-wenok-feniel-fenys-tammir

## Role-Based Access in the Branchline Wiki

Branchline uses three roles: Reader, Editor, and Steward. Release notes live in a Steward-locked space, so as release manager you'll need Steward on the Releases space but only Editor elsewhere. Role grants propagate within an hour; don't duplicate pages into open spaces as a workaround. Access requests are reviewed every weekday morning. To request the Steward grant or report a permissions gap, contact the wiki administration team at the address below.

alerts address for kafof-bagag: kasael@olvarqdyn.corp